Sets the interior of the local camera. Only the interior of the camera is changed, the local player stays in the interior he was in.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Syntax==&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;section name=&amp;quot;Server&amp;quot; class=&amp;quot;server&amp;quot; show=&amp;quot;true&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
bool setCameraInterior ( player thePlayer, int interior )&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Required Arguments===&lt;br /&gt;
*'''thePlayer:''' the player whose camera interior will be set.&lt;br /&gt;
*'''interior:''' the interior to place the camera in.&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/section&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;section name=&amp;quot;Client&amp;quot; class=&amp;quot;client&amp;quot; show=&amp;quot;true&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
bool setCameraInterior ( int interior )&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Required Arguments===&lt;br /&gt;
*'''interior:''' the interior to place the camera in.&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/section&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Returns===&lt;br /&gt;
Returns ''true'' if the camera's interior was changed successfully, ''false'' otherwise.&lt;br /&gt;

This event is fired when a memo or an editbox has changed (either by the user or by [[guiSetText]]).&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Parameters== &l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
element theElement&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t; &lt;br /&gt;
* '''theElement''':  The element which was changed.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Source==&lt;br /&gt;
The [[event system#Event source|source]] of this event is the element which was changed.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Example== &lt;br /&gt;
This example creates an editbox and prints a message when it has changed&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
editBox = guiCreateEdit(0.3,0.1,0.4,0.1,&amp;quot;&amp;quot;,true)&lt;br /&gt;
addEventHandler(&amp;quot;onClientGUIChanged&amp;quot;, editBox, function(element) &lt;br /&gt;
   outputChatBox(&amp;quot;The box now reads: &amp;quot; .. guiGetText(element))&lt;br /&gt;
end)&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;

Adds a row to a grid list.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
ATTENTION: Without guiGridListSetItemText there is no row added to the grid. &lt;br /&gt;
Look at the example, first you give the row a name with '''[[row =]]''' guiGridListAddRow ( playerList ), and then you use guiGridListSetItemText. &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Syntax== &l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
int guiGridListAddRow ( element gridList )&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t; &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Required Arguments=== &lt;br /&gt;
*'''gridList:''' The grid list you want to add a row to&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Returns===&lt;br /&gt;
Returns the row id if it has been created, ''false'' otherwise.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Example== &lt;br /&gt;
This example creates a player list on the right side of the screen and fills it with the names of the connected players.&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
function clientsideResourceStart ()&lt;br /&gt;
        local playerList = guiCreateGridList ( 0.80, 0.10, 0.15, 0.60, true ) -- Create the grid list&lt;br /&gt;
        local column = guiGridListAddColumn( playerList, &amp;quot;Player&amp;quot;, 0.85 ) -- Create a 'players' column in the list&lt;br /&gt;
        if ( column ) then -- If the column was successfully created&lt;br /&gt;
                for id, playeritem in ipairs(getElementsByType(&amp;quot;player&amp;quot;)) do &lt;br /&gt;
                --Loop through all the players, adding them to the table&lt;br /&gt;
                        local row = guiGridListAddRow ( playerList )&lt;br /&gt;
                        guiGridListSetItemText ( playerList, row, column, getPlayerName ( playeritem ), false, false )&lt;br /&gt;
                end&lt;br /&gt;
        end&lt;br /&gt;
end&lt;br /&gt;
addEventHandler ( &amp;quot;onClientResourceStart&amp;quot;, getRootElement(), clientsideResourceStart )&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;

This function allows you to call any clientside function from the server's side. Of course only those which are available clientside. It doesn't matter if it's a MTA function, a Lua standard function or a custom function.&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;br /&amp;gt;&amp;lt;br /&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
Numbers are automatically converted to a string and vice versa clientside to avoid data being lost. If you don't need this feature just delete it.&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;br /&amp;gt;&amp;lt;br /&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
'''Important Note:''' Bear in mind that the funcname has to be a '''string'''! Avoid using callClientFunction in the serverside onResourceStart-event since the client did not add the event handler onServerCallsClientFunction yet.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Syntax==&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;void callClientFunction( element client, string funcname, [ var arg1, ... ] )&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Required Arguments===&lt;br /&gt;
* '''client''': The element of the player who should be affected.&lt;br /&gt;
* '''funcname''': The name of the function that should be called clientside. May also be a function in a table, e.g. &amp;quot;math.round&amp;quot;.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
===Optional Arguments===&lt;br /&gt;
{{OptionalArg}}&lt;br /&gt;
* '''arg1-argn''': The arguments that should be passed to the function.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Code==&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;section name=&amp;quot;Serverside Script&amp;quot; class=&amp;quot;server&amp;quot; show=&amp;quot;true&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
function callClientFunction(client, funcname, ...)&lt;br /&gt;
    local arg = { ... }&lt;br /&gt;
    if (arg[1]) then&lt;br /&gt;
        for key, value in next, arg do&lt;br /&gt;
            if (type(value) == &amp;quot;number&amp;quot;) then arg[key] = tostring(value) end&lt;br /&gt;
        end&lt;br /&gt;
    end&lt;br /&gt;
    triggerClientEvent(client, &amp;quot;onServerCallsClientFunction&amp;quot;, root, funcname, unpack(arg or {}))&lt;br /&gt;
end&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/section&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;section name=&amp;quot;Clientside Script&amp;quot; class=&amp;quot;client&amp;quot; show=&amp;quot;true&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
function callClientFunction(funcname, ...)&lt;br /&gt;
    local arg = { ... }&lt;br /&gt;
    if (arg[1]) then&lt;br /&gt;
        for key, value in next, arg do arg[key] = tonumber(value) or value end&lt;br /&gt;
    end&lt;br /&gt;
    loadstring(&amp;quot;return &amp;quot;..funcname)()(unpack(arg))&lt;br /&gt;
end&lt;br /&gt;
addEvent(&amp;quot;onServerCallsClientFunction&amp;quot;, true)&lt;br /&gt;
addEventHandler(&amp;quot;onServerCallsClientFunction&amp;quot;, root, callClientFunction)&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/section&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Example==&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;section name=&amp;quot;Server&amp;quot; class=&amp;quot;server&amp;quot; show=&amp;quot;true&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
This example sets the player's minute duration.&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
-- define the onPlayerJoin handler function&lt;br /&gt;
function onPlayerJoin()&lt;br /&gt;
    -- set the minute duration&lt;br /&gt;
    callClientFunction(source, &amp;quot;setMinuteDuration&amp;quot;, 10000)&lt;br /&gt;
end&lt;br /&gt;
-- add the event handler&lt;br /&gt;
addEventHandler(&amp;quot;onPlayerJoin&amp;quot;, root, onPlayerJoin)&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/section&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;

This event is fired when the user clicks a GUI element.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Parameters== &l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
string button, string state, int absoluteX, int absoluteY&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
*'''button:''' the name of the mouse button that the GUI element was clicked with, can be ''left'', ''right'', or ''middle''.&lt;br /&gt;
*'''state:''' the state of the mouse button, will be ''down'' if the mouse button was pushed, or ''up'' if it was released.  '''Please note currently only the ''up'' state is supported.'''&lt;br /&gt;
*'''absoluteX:''' the X position of the mouse cursor, in pixels, measured from the left side of the screen.&lt;br /&gt;
*'''absoluteY:''' the Y position of the mouse cursor, in pixels, measured from the top of the screen.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Source==&lt;br /&gt;
The [[event system#Event source|source]] of this event is the GUI element that was clicked.&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
==Example== &lt;br /&gt;
This example creates an edit box alongside an &amp;quot;Output!&amp;quot; button. When the button is clicked with the left mouse button, it will output the message in the edit box into the chat box.&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;syntaxhighlight lang=&amp;quot;lua&amp;quot;&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
-- When client's resource starts, create the GUI&lt;br /&gt;
function initGUI( )&lt;br /&gt;
    -- Create our button&lt;br /&gt;
    btnOutput = guiCreateButton( 0.7, 0.1, 0.2, 0.1, &amp;quot;Output!&amp;quot;, true )&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
    -- And attach our button to the outputEditBox function&lt;br /&gt;
    addEventHandler ( &amp;quot;onClientGUIClick&amp;quot;, btnOutput, outputEditBox, false )&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
    -- Create an edit box and define it as &amp;quot;editBox&amp;quot;.&lt;br /&gt;
    editBox = guiCreateEdit( 0.3, 0.1, 0.4, 0.1, &amp;quot;Type your message here!&amp;quot;, true )&lt;br /&gt;
    guiEditSetMaxLength ( editBox, 128 ) -- The max chatbox text length is 128, so force this&lt;br /&gt;
end&lt;br /&gt;
addEventHandler( &amp;quot;onClientResourceStart&amp;quot;, getResourceRootElement( getThisResource( ) ), initGUI )&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
-- Setup our function to output the message to the chatbox&lt;br /&gt;
function outputEditBox ( button )&lt;br /&gt;
    if button == &amp;quot;left&amp;quot; then&lt;br /&gt;
        local text = guiGetText ( editBox )-- Get the text from the edit box&lt;br /&gt;
        outputChatBox ( text ) -- Output that text&lt;br /&gt;
    end&lt;br /&gt;
end&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;/syntaxhighlight&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
